Formation

Formation
Pegmatite rock is holocrystalline, intrusive igneous rock which is formed by partial melting and dewatering during the process of metamorphism.  
Breccia is a clastic sedimentary rock which is composed of broken fragments of minerals or rock which are cemented together by a fine-grained matrix and it forms where broken, angular fragments of rock or mineral debris accumulate.

All about Pegmatite and Breccia Properties

Know all about Pegmatite and Breccia properties here. All properties of rocks are important as they define the type of rock and its application. Pegmatite belongs to Igneous Rocks while Breccia belongs to Sedimentary Rocks.Texture of Pegmatite is Pegmatitic whereas that of Breccia is Brecciated, Clastic. Pegmatite appears Layered, Banded, Veined and Shiny and Breccia appears Layered, Banded, Veined and Shiny. The luster of Pegmatite is grainy, pearly and vitreous while that of Breccia is dull to pearly. Pegmatite is available in black, brown, cream, green, grey, pink, red, rust, silver, white, yellow colors whereas Breccia is available in beige, black, blue, brown, buff, green, grey, orange, pink, purple, red, rust, white, yellow colors. The commercial uses of Pegmatite are creating artwork, jewelry, source of corundum, tourmalines, beryls and topaz and that of Breccia are creating artwork, gemstone, jewelry.
